Following our quarterly utilisation review, I recommend we proceed with closing the Eldermoor branch. Occupancy has remained below 30% since the Halvern relocation, and lease renewal costs would exceed projected regional revenue. All twelve staff have been mapped to roles in Brindlewick or remote arrangements, and client transitions have been sequenced to avoid disruption. Branch managers should prepare consolidated handover summaries by month-end. The rationale connects directly to our wider strategy, summarised confidentially below.

confidential, bawip-fahap: Gross margin on Ulaael came in at 5 percent against a plan of 10 percent. Only 5 of the 100 pilot accounts renewed Ulaael, so a churn review is set for July 1.

// Quick context before you poke at these: visitors wander between
// exhibit beacons constantly, so the proximity debounce has to be long
// enough that a guide doesn't flip tracks mid-sentence, but short
// enough that walking into the Cerulean Hall actually starts the right
// clip. Prefetch depth matters on the museum's flaky basement wifi —
// we learned that the hard way during the Oskett retrospective.
// Anyway, don't tweak these without running the gallery walk test
// first. Current values are as follows.

limits module of fahap-fahog:
PRIORITIES = {
    "rusael": 647,
    "fraax": 940,
    "isteth": 603,
    "wenir": 692,
    "julir": 674,
    "praox": 715,
    "istael": 734,
}

Subject: Catalog cache invalidation fix shipping tonight

Team, the Pricewheel catalog service now broadcasts invalidation events on every SKU update instead of relying on the 15-minute TTL. Stale product pages reported last week should stop after rollout. Rollback path is the feature flag, no redeploy needed. Please hold other catalog deploys until morning. The build token for this release follows.

session token of bajeg-bajop = htk4_6c57